Career path

Career Role Description
Bereavement Support Worker (Child & Family Focus) Provides direct support to siblings experiencing bereavement, offering emotional, practical and psychological help within families. High demand due to increasing awareness of sibling grief.
Grief and Loss Counselor (Specialising in Children) Offers individual and group counselling sessions to children and young people grappling with the loss of a sibling, utilising child-centred therapeutic approaches. Strong skills in trauma-informed care are crucial.
Family Therapist (Sibling Grief Specialist) Works with entire families to navigate the complex emotional dynamics arising from sibling bereavement, fostering healthy communication and coping mechanisms. Requires advanced knowledge of family systems therapy.
Educational Psychologist (Grief Support) Supports children in educational settings dealing with the impact of sibling grief on their learning, behaviour, and social-emotional development. Understanding of child development and learning difficulties is vital.
